Overview of Opportunity

Join the team at Two Six Technologies , where we push the boundaries of software and firmware reverse engineering to uncover vulnerabilities in wireless and embedded systems. As part of our elite team of security researchers in Herndon, Virginia, you’ll work alongside other hardware, software, and network experts, conducting cutting-edge vulnerability research on complex, real-world targets.

Our customers rely on us to deliver mission-critical security solutions, and we’re looking for an Embedded Systems Reverse Engineer who thrives on reverse engineering embedded systems, discovering security weaknesses, and developing innovative proof-of-concept exploits. If you’re passionate about cybersecurity, embedded firmware, and making an impact on national security, we want you on our team.

What You’ll Do:
  • Perform high-throughput reverse engineering against network devices and other embedded systems, identifying vulnerabilities and assessing their security impact.
  • Develop proof-of-concept exploits for discovered vulnerabilities following Dev Ops best practices for keeping codebases organized and maintainable.
  • Integrate and leverage modern agentic AI systems (e.g., automated exploit synthesis tools, LLM-driven fuzzers, or autonomous security agents) to accelerate embedded firmware red-teaming, vulnerability discovery, and reverse engineering workflows.
  • Analyze firmware, software protections, and protocols to uncover security flaws.
  • Utilize and develop custom tools to analyze software/firmware binaries.
  • Collaborate closely with CNO developers, vulnerability researchers, and hardware engineers in a fast-paced, small-team environment.
  • Solve complex technical challenges with no predefined solutions.
What You’ll Need (Basic Qualifications):
  • Bachelor’s (or higher) degree in Computer Science, Computer/Electrical Engineering, or a related field (or equivalent practical experience).
  • Experience developing, debugging, and scripting in C/C++ and Python within Linux command-line environments, with a strong emphasis on low-level programming, memory management, and system interaction for reverse engineering and vulnerability research.
  • Experience with reverse engineering and vulnerability research, using tools such as IDA Pro, Binary Ninja, or Ghidra.
  • Experience or familiarity with modern agentic AI systems applied to red-teaming, automated vulnerability research, or hardware/firmware analysis.
  • Expertise in one or more of the following:
  • Firmware analysis (ARM, MIPS, PowerPC, RTOS).
